Get instant feedback on what the camera sees! ## 🌟 Features ### 🎯 **Basic Posture Analysis** - **Real-time body detection**: Instantly identifies visible body parts - **Joint angle measurements**: Precise elbow, knee, and other joint angles - **Posture alignment**: Shoulder level, hip alignment, neck position - **Clear feedback**: "Left shoulder high", "Neck tilted right", "Elbows at 156°" ### 🎯 **Enhanced Posture Analysis** - **Everything from Basic mode** plus: - **Age-specific recommendations**: Tailored advice for different age groups - **BMI calculation**: Height/weight analysis for posture load assessment - **Personalized insights**: Context-aware health recommendations ### 🤚 **Hand Tracking** - **Dual hand detection**: Track up to 2 hands simultaneously - **Finger counting**: Automatic detection of extended fingers - **Gesture analysis**: Real-time hand position and orientation - **Perfect for**: Hand exercises, gesture recognition, rehabilitation ## 🚀 How to Use 1. **Choose Analysis Type**: Select from Basic Posture, Enhanced Posture, or Hand Tracking 2. **Allow Camera Access**: Grant permission when prompted by your browser 3. **Position Yourself**: - **For Posture**: Stand 2-3 meters from camera, full body visible - **For Hands**: Show hands clearly to the camera 4. **Click Analyze**: Get instant, detailed feedback 5. **Enhanced Mode**: Optionally enter age/height/weight for personalized insights ## 📊 What You'll See ### Basic/Enhanced Posture Analysis: ``` ✅ Visible: Head, Shoulders, Elbows, Hips, Knees 📐 Left elbow angle: 156.3° 📐 Right elbow angle: 162.1° ⚠️ Left shoulder higher ✅ Hips level 🔍 Neck: Tilted right ``` ### Enhanced Mode Additional Info: ``` 👤 Profile: Age: 32 | BMI: 26.1 ⚠️ BMI slightly high - extra load on posture 🎯 Age-Specific Recommendations: 💡 Middle age: Regular exercise important 💼 Make workspace ergonomic ``` ### Hand Tracking: ``` ✅ 2 hands detected 🖐️ Hand 1: 5 fingers up 🖐️ Hand 2: 3 fingers up ``` ## 🎯 Perfect For - **Personal Health**: Quick posture checks and movement awareness - **Workplace Wellness**: Ergonomic assessments and posture monitoring - **Fitness & Rehabilitation**: Exercise form checking and progress tracking - **Education & Research**: Movement analysis and biomechanics studies - **Accessibility**: Hand gesture recognition and interaction ## 🔧 Technical Details - **AI Model**: MediaPipe Pose and Hands (Google) - **Processing**: Real-time analysis at 30+ FPS - **Accuracy**: 95%+ detection rate in good lighting - **Privacy**: All processing done locally, no data stored - **Compatibility**: Works on desktop, tablet, and mobile browsers ## 📝 Tips for Best Results ### For Posture Analysis: - **Lighting**: Ensure even, bright lighting - **Background**: Use plain, contrasting background - **Distance**: Stand 2-3 meters from camera - **Position**: Keep full body visible in frame ### For Hand Tracking: - **Visibility**: Keep hands clearly visible - **Contrast**: Ensure hands contrast with background - **Movement**: Avoid rapid movements for better tracking - **Lighting**: Good lighting improves accuracy ## 🎓 Understanding the Feedback ### Symbols: - ✅ **Green checkmarks**: Good alignment/posture - ⚠️ **Warning signs**: Issues detected that need attention - 📐 **Measurements**: Precise joint angles in degrees - 🔍 **Position info**: Head, neck, body position details - 👤 **Profile info**: Personal context and recommendations ### Measurements: - **Joint angles**: 0-180° range, closer to 180° = straighter - **Alignment**: Compares left vs right side positioning - **Visibility**: Shows which body parts are clearly detected ## 🚀 Built With - **MediaPipe**: Google's ML framework for pose and hand detection - **Gradio**: Modern web interface for ML applications - **OpenCV**: Computer vision and image processing - **NumPy**: Numerical computations ## 📄 License MIT License - feel free to use and modify for your projects! ## 🤝 Contributing This is part of the Pose-Think project.
